Galentine’s Day falls on February 13th—the day before Valentine’s Day—and is an opportunity for women to celebrate and honor their female friendships. On Parks and Recreation (where the concept originated), Galentine’s Day inventor Leslie Knope plans group activities like a themed brunch to celebrate the occasion, but it’s totally up to you how you observe the holiday!
One element of any Galentine’s Day celebration that’s absolutely crucial: sending out invitations well in advance of the party itself. In this guide, we’ll share eight creative yet easy-to-execute Galentine’s invite ideas.
Whether you’re planning a regular party, a fancy dinner party, or a brunch like Leslie Knope, these invitation ideas are sure to get your besties excited to celebrate your friendship!

5. Homemade collage invite
Do you enjoy getting crafty in a more hands-on way than digital designs? If so, bring a dose of nostalgia and creativity to your Galentine’s Day with a handmade collage-style invitation! Mix and match magazine cutouts, Polaroid snapshots, stickers, washi tape, and doodles to create a one-of-a-kind design. Whether you opt for bold color combos or soft romantic tones, the beauty of a collage invite is in its unique imperfections.
Snap a photo or scan your finished creation to send it out digitally, or hand-deliver printed versions for an extra personal touch. This can also set the tone if you plan on infusing your celebration with plenty of artistic Galentine’s activities and games.
6. Handwritten postcard invitations
For a sweet and personal touch that won’t break the bank, what about handwritten Galentine’s postcards? This is an especially great option for a smaller, more intimate party, since you won’t be sending out dozens of invitations. As a bonus, these invitations double as meaningful keepsakes that your friends will want to save and display.

Grab a pack of postcards that suit your Galentine’s party theme (here’s one vintage postcard example, but there are thousands to choose from) and decorate each one with small drawings, heart stickers, and other accents. Then write a short, heartfelt message to each friend inviting them to the party, and make sure to include all the key party details like the date, time, location, and dress code!
Inclusive Galentine’s invitation ideas
A few simple additions to your invitation can go a long way in helping all your guests have a comfortable, enjoyable experience at your party. Respecting any and all accessibility needs is always in style.
7. Include scent and allergy details
True inclusivity begins with clear, open communication. Use your invitation to note important details like whether the gathering will be scent-free, and ask guests to share any dietary restrictions or allergies ahead of time so you can accommodate them when developing your Galentine’s day food and drink menu. These small touches show a level of consideration that helps everyone feel included from the start!
8. Add information about accessing the space
Make it easy for everyone on your guest list to know what to expect when they arrive. Include notes about parking, wheelchair access, elevator availability, and whether the event will take place up stairs or outdoors. If applicable, you can also offer options for hybrid/virtual participation.
